APPOINTMENT OF DIRECTORS AND CHANGES TO RESPONSIBILITIES OF
DIRECTORS


In accordance with paragraph 6.39(b) of the JSE Debt Listings
Requirements, noteholders are hereby advised that the Minister of
Transport has reappointed the following directors to the Board of
Airports Company South Africa SOC Ltd:


  •   Dr Sandile Nogxina (Chairman) with effect from 2 March
      2023;



  •   Ms Phydelis Ntombifuthi Mvelase with effect from 2 March
      2023;



  •   Ms Dudu Hlatshwayo with effect from 6 August 2023 upon
      expiry of her first term;



  •   Dr Kgabo Hendrik Badimo with effect from 6 August 2023
      upon expiry of his first term; and



  •   Mr Yershen Pillay with effect from 2 March 2023.


Appointed the following non-executive directors to the Board
of Airports Company South Africa SOC Ltd:



  •   Mr Gcobani Mancotywa with effect from 2 March 2023;
  •   Ms Nonzukiso Siyotula with effect from 2 March 2023;
      and



  •   Ms Sibongile Rejoyce Sambo with effect from 2 March
      2023.


Retired Ms Nosizwe Nokwe-Macamo from the Board of Airports
Company South Africa SOC Ltd with effect from 2 March 2023.
Ms Macamo has ceased to be a member of the Company’s Audit
and Risk Committee; Human Resources,  Remuneration and
Nominations Committee and chairman of the Board Investment
Committee as a result of her retirement.
